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
4222626819 7603 91 9579606 33352854
509619 668
509619 668
0646296 706571 476834027 1097957713
All about undefined
Interested in learning more?
509619 668
0646296 706571 476834027 1097957713
See more
838 6933859 900
230733395 633435 6573 43
See more
0512 919 38
299 6048 000 318631
See more